BEAM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review
158 of the 5,676 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Beam Therapeutics (BEAM)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$3.01B — up 315% from $727M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 80 funds opened new BEAM posit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 73 holders — while 44 added to existing stakes and 8 trimmed.
The largest buyer was ARK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$55.6M. The largest seller was Marshall Wace North America, exiting entirely with an estimated $6.5M sold.
